The GENIUS Act: A Framework for Stablecoin Regulation
The GENIUS Act represents a landmark moment in cryptocurrency regulation, as it is the first major crypto legislation passed by Congress. Its primary focus is on stablecoins, which have become a critical component of the crypto ecosystem. Stablecoins, pegged to stable assets like the U.S. dollar, provide a bridge between traditional finance and decentralized crypto markets. They facilitate efficient transactions, trading, lending, and payments, making them indispensable in the digital asset space.
Key Objectives of the GENIUS Act
The legislation aims to achieve several critical objectives:
Consumer Protection: The Act mandates clear reserve requirements for stablecoin issuers, ensuring that these digital assets are fully backed by the assets they claim to represent. This reduces the risk of collapses due to insufficient reserves, protecting consumers from potential financial losses.
Regulatory Clarity: By establishing a federal framework, the GENIUS Act brings much-needed clarity to the regulatory landscape. This clarity reduces uncertainty for businesses operating in the stablecoin space, encouraging innovation and investment.
National Innovation: The Act fosters innovation within the stablecoin sector by creating a clear regulatory pathway. This encourages responsible development and adoption of stablecoin technology, positioning the U.S. as a leader in digital asset innovation.
Combating Illicit Finance: The legislation includes provisions to prevent the use of stablecoins for money laundering and other illicit activities. This involves implementing robust Know Your Customer (KYC) and Anti-Money Laundering (AML) procedures, ensuring that stablecoins are used legitimately.

Ethereum’s Surge: A Challenge to Bitcoin’s Dominance
While the GENIUS Act sets the stage for regulatory clarity, another significant trend is emerging in the cryptocurrency market: Ethereum’s remarkable surge against Bitcoin. The ETH/BTC pair has seen an increase of over 50%, fueling speculation about a potential shift in market dominance. This surge is not merely a fleeting market movement but a reflection of Ethereum’s growing utility and technological advancements.
Factors Driving Ethereum’s Growth
Several factors contribute to Ethereum’s recent outperformance:
The Rise of DeFi: Ethereum remains the leading platform for decentralized finance (DeFi) applications. DeFi encompasses lending, borrowing, and trading services conducted in a decentralized and transparent manner. The growth of DeFi has driven increased demand for ETH, as it is the primary currency used in these applications.
NFT Boom: Ethereum is also the dominant platform for non-fungible tokens (NFTs), unique digital assets that represent ownership of items such as art, collectibles, and virtual real estate. The NFT boom has further boosted demand for ETH, as it is used to facilitate transactions on NFT marketplaces.
Anticipation of Technological Upgrades: The upcoming Ethereum 2.0 upgrade promises to improve scalability, security, and energy efficiency. This upgrade, which transitions Ethereum from a proof-of-work to a proof-of-stake consensus mechanism, has generated significant excitement and investor interest. The anticipated improvements are expected to make Ethereum more efficient and environmentally friendly, further enhancing its appeal.
Institutional Adoption: Increasing institutional interest in Ethereum, as evidenced by the growth of Ether treasuries and investment products, has also contributed to its price appreciation. Institutional investors are recognizing Ethereum’s potential as a platform for smart contracts and decentralized applications, leading to greater investment and adoption.

XRP’s Resurgence: A Comeback Story
Adding another layer of complexity to the crypto narrative is XRP’s recent resurgence. After facing legal challenges and regulatory scrutiny, XRP briefly reclaimed its all-time high of $3.40, demonstrating resilience and renewed investor confidence. This recovery is a testament to XRP’s underlying utility and the potential for established cryptocurrencies to overcome challenges and regain market share.
Factors Contributing to XRP’s Recovery
Several factors have contributed to XRP’s recovery:
Legal Developments: Positive developments in Ripple’s ongoing legal battle with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) have boosted investor sentiment. The resolution of this legal dispute is crucial for XRP’s future, as it will determine the regulatory status of the cryptocurrency and its potential for wider adoption.
Expansion of RippleNet: Ripple continues to expand its RippleNet network, which facilitates cross-border payments for financial institutions. Increased adoption of RippleNet has strengthened XRP’s utility and value proposition, as it is used to facilitate transactions on the network. This expansion highlights XRP’s potential as a bridge currency for international payments, making it an attractive option for financial institutions seeking efficient and cost-effective solutions.
Global Partnerships: Ripple has forged partnerships with numerous financial institutions and payment providers around the world, expanding its reach and influence. These partnerships demonstrate the practical applications of XRP and its potential to revolutionize the cross-border payments industry.
